Cheung Chau 長洲

As early as the Ming Dynasty, Cheung Chau was already a busy fishing port. Earlier settlers there were engaged mainly in fishing and farming. Then Cheung Chau started to evolve into a market town supported mainly by trades connected with fishing and marine products.早於明代,長洲已是一個繁盛的漁港。島上居民初時多以捕魚務農為生,其後營商居民日增,長洲亦逐漸發展為墟市,以出售漁穫和海產為主。
